Where Does The Last Name Opalko Come From? nationality or country of origin
The last name Opalko (Georgian: ოპალკო, Russian: Опалько) is most common in Ukraine. It may occur as: Opalkó or Opálko. For other possible spellings of this name click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Opalko? popularity and diffusion
The surname Opalko is the 203,306th most prevalent last name internationally, borne by approximately 1 in 3,560,110 people. This surname occurs mostly in Europe, where 88 percent of Opalko live; 87 percent live in Eastern Europe and 81 percent live in East Slavic Europe.
The surname Opalko is most widely held in Ukraine, where it is held by 1,403 people, or 1 in 32,447. In Ukraine Opalko is most numerous in: Rivne Oblast, where 60 percent are found, Donetsk Oblast, where 6 percent are found and Ternopil Oblast, where 4 percent are found. Apart from Ukraine it occurs in 17 countries. It also occurs in Russia, where 14 percent are found and The United States, where 7 percent are found.
